The Role – Technical Trainer
Are you looking for a career with an organization that truly values the piping trades? Do you have a passion for educating others? Do you enjoy building connections with installers, owners, engineers and anyone new? Do you love Viega products? If so, keep reading.
This position works alongside a team of Technical Trainers that supports the Viega LLC sales team by offering hands-on education of Viega products and services to our customers. Teach them the benefits of flameless pressing technology. Demonstrate how Viega products and solutions can help them overcome labor constraints. Help them realize how Viega products and solutions can enable them to complete more jobs, in less time, and make the experience fun

Responsibilities
Prepare and tailor learning materials and presentations Conduct training for customers (executives, engineers, contractors, and foreman) Develop hands-on activities and unique ways of engagement Flex content and style appropriately to ensure training material is customized to the audience Articulate piping methods, complex plumbing/mechanical systems, and their function Answer customer questions and relate Viega solutions to their challengesKnowledge, Skills, and Abilities
Able to explain and demonstrate knowledge in all Viega systems and applications Articulate company services and offer Viega solutions to customer problems Able to talk about industry topics and familiar with construction processes Speaks in general and detailed technical termsRequirements
Responsible for maintaining a calendar of events, and planning what tools or visual aids are necessary for each training Available as a backup to support in-person customer education at other Viega locations, trade fairs and special events. Travels 20% of the timeEducation, Certification/License & Work Experience
High School Diploma AND Bachelor’s Degree, preferred, OR Trade School Completion, OR Plumbing/HVAC/pipefitter license with industry experience, preferred AND 3-5 years of related experience Equivalent combinations of education and experience may be considered.Are you ready to be part of Viega's adventure?
